Get HEAD status code
// gcc curl.c -lcurl
#include <stdio.h>
#include <curl/curl.h>
// returns:
// 0 - file does not exists
// 1 - file exists
// -1 - failure
int is_remote_file_exists(const char* url) {
CURL *curl = curl_easy_init();
if (curl) {
/* First set the URL that is about to receive our POST. This URL can
just as well be a https:// URL if that is what should receive the
data. */
curl_easy_setopt(curl, CURLOPT_URL, url);
/* get us the resource without a body - use HEAD! */
curl_easy_setopt(curl, CURLOPT_NOBODY, 1L);
/* Perform the request */
CURLcode res = curl_easy_perform(curl);
if (res != CURLE_OK) {
fprintf(stderr, "curl_easy_perform() failed: %s\n",
curl_easy_strerror(res));
return -1;
}
long http_code = 0;
curl_easy_getinfo(curl, CURLINFO_RESPONSE_CODE, &http_code);
printf("status code: %ld\n", http_code);
/* always cleanup */
curl_easy_cleanup(curl);
return http_code == 200 ? 1 : 0;
}
return -1;
}
int main(void) {
/* In windows, this will init the winsock stuff */
curl_global_init(CURL_GLOBAL_ALL);
int res = is_remote_file_exists("http://example.com/sdgsdgsd");
printf(res > 0 ? "exists\n" : "not exists or failure\n");
curl_global_cleanup();
return 0;
}
